  1. Living and roaming freely in nature; not domesticated. usually
    — But during its lifetime, a single macaw left in the wild might yield more than 16 times as much in tourist income.
  2. At large. figuratively
    — A new, deadly type of virus has been detected in the wild.
  3. In practical use, as opposed to in a dictionary or wordlist. figuratively
    — This word is very rare; it may be difficult to find usages of it in the wild.
  4. By coincidence in the course of everyday life. figuratively
    — I'd seen this stock photo in memes a hundred times, but yesterday I saw it in the wild, illustrating a magazine article.
